Of course this is quantifiable. In the simplest sense, there's no reason you couldn't allow patients to rate doctors/hospitals based on these factors. But in a broader sense, you have to assume that these factors in turn affect the issues highlighted in the comment (infection rates, re-admission rates, etc.). If the listening skills do not in turn lead to better, measurable care, then it's a non-factor. If it does, then it can be measured.

Now, the measurements may not (especially initially) be perfect. But at least you're creating data points that give you SOMETHING to work with.
